gf180mcu_fd_sc_mcu7t5v0__dffnrnq_2¶
gf180mcu_fd_sc_mcu7t5v0__dffnrnq_2 symbol

gf180mcu_fd_sc_mcu7t5v0__dffnrnq_2 schematic
gf180mcu_fd_sc_mcu7t5v0__dffnrnq_2 layout

DFFNRNQ_X2 is a negative edge triggered D-type flip flop, active low reset and 2X drive strength
Attribute |
Value |
area |
79.027200 µm2 |
